"Nice work but curious question: what drove the choice of scale?"

The choice of scale was dictated by the gauge (the distance between the rails) - HO OO scale track is 16.5mm wide and this does not correspond to any known scale - but just an approximation. I also like modelling narrow gauge diesel engines. So 16.5mm divided by 18inches (a recognised industrial narrow gauge scale) gives 1:27.7 or 11mm = 1 foot.

Not your average scale gauge combination but since starting this project I know that I am not alone in modelling this or a close version of this scale/gauge.
